1. Mérida

It is often referred to as the ‘Real Mexico’ and is a colonial city of a population of 750000. It is adored by locals and one can have excellent day trips here. The city is at its best on weekends when historical core closes to vehicles and is full of open air stages, the taco stands and more. During day you have comfortable bus loop of four interesting Mayan sites and Uxmal. You may enjoy touring flamingo-filled mangroves at Celestun, the fishing village.

2. Huatulco

It was a fishing village and has developed into popular Oaxacan beach resort. The beautiful town has buildings that are below six stories and has beautifully and neatly kept unspoiled shore line. Diving, surfing, snorkeling, kayaking can keep you busy for days. Visits to coffee farms and waterfalls are quite popular. It has connected flights from Oaxaca City and Mexico City.

3. Guanajuato

This is a stunning hill town of 16th century cathedrals having homes and plazas that are brightly colored and lined with beautiful trees. The best time to visit Guanajuato is at the time of Festival cervantino in October. A lot of cultural extravaganza such as ballet, orchestras, mariachis, modern art, is there for you to enjoy. It is mostly free. It is excellent center for the laid back colonial life and visit may be combined with mummy museum. It is 30 minutes from the Leon Bajio airport.

4. Mexico City

It is one of the most fascinating cities across the world and has a population of more than 21 million and has the crime rate which is one third of Washington DC’s. There was serious scrub – up in Mexico City earlier but now places like Plaza Garibaldi are believed to be safe. 5. Playa del Carmen

It is one of the forward thinking resort towns where pedestrian-oriented fifth Ave is just a block away from water and is lined with night clubs, bars, tack souvenirs and take-away tacos. World standard snorkeling is carried out in crystal clear water at remote beaches in north.

 

 

6. San Miguel de Allende

It takes two hours to reach silver towns of central highlands of north Mexico City from Leon Airport. San Miguel de Allende is free of drug menace and town is the main attraction. It has population of 62,000 and has large numbers of cathedrals of 17th century, handicraft shops, organic farmer restaurants, botanical gardens and luxurious guesthouses. It was declared a World Heritage city in 2008.
